Morde* Twenty-six Years Aoo.— A moat dating and revolting murder was committed in broad day-light between half ..

... o'clock in the afternoon of Saturday, lhe 26th of April, 1817, at the house of Mr. Littlewood, grocer, who resided at Pendle- ton, Man'hester. The victims were Mrs. Margaret Marsden, ihe housekeeper, aged 75, and Hannah Partington, the servant, a very fine yoong woman, aged 20. Ihe object ol ihe perpetrators of this foul deed was Jobbery, for it was found that upwaids of 160/. princi- pally m ...
